Glasgow Science Centre offers a thrilling dive into the world of science and technology within its stunning, futuristic architectural marvel. This interactive hub is perfect for sparking curiosity and inspiring a love for learning among visitors of all ages. The planetarium provides an awe-inspiring journey through the night sky, revealing distant galaxies in breathtaking detail. Visitors are greeted by friendly and knowledgeable staff who ensure a welcoming and engaging experience. The centre features a variety of interactive activities and displays, making it not only educational but also incredibly fun for children. Coupled with a great selection of lunch options, a visit promises to be both enlightening and satisfying. Rated 4.6 on Google, it's a gem of discovery in Glasgow's vibrant landscape.
